The meaning of Keup

German: from a short form of the personal name Jacop (see Jacob). Some characteristic forenames: German Erwin, Erna, Gunter.

How common is the last name Keup in the United States?

According to the Decennial U.S. Census data, the popularity of the surname Keup modestly increased from 2000 to 2010. In 2000, Keup was ranked as the 58,257th most popular surname, and by 2010 it had slightly dipped in rank to 58,481st. However, the total count of individuals with this surname grew by 6.44%, from 326 in 2000 to 347 in 2010. Despite this growth, the proportion of Keups per 100,000 people remained steady at 0.12.

Race and Ethnicity of people with the last name Keup

Turning to the ethnic identity associated with the surname Keup, the Decennial U.S. Census data reveals that individuals with this last name are overwhelmingly White. In 2000, 97.24% of Keups were identified as White, although this figure dropped slightly to 95.10% by 2010. During the same period, the Hispanic representation among Keups rose from 0% to 1.73%. There was no change in Asian/Pacific Islander, Two or more races, Black, or American Indian and Alaskan Native representation, with these groups remaining at 0% both in 2000 and 2010.
